Family support & coping with dementia and making decisions

We’ll talk about some of the practical and legal issues surrounding the care of people with dementia with particular emphasis on relieving the pressure on their families

Recognising that dementia will touch the lives of many people in some shape or form. We’ll talk about some of the practical and legal issues surrounding the care of people with dementia with particular emphasis on relieving the pressure on their families.

Speakers:

Dr Jane Pritchard – Consultant Admiral Nurse

Katie Broadfield – Associate Director (Solicitor)

Lisa Colley – Specialist Long Term Care Planning & Care Fees Adviser

http://www.docklandssolicitors.com/events/family-support-and-coping-with-dementia-and-making-decisions 

Monday, May 21 at 5:30 pm
Hilton London Canary Wharf
Marsh Wall, Isle of Dogs, London E1 49SH
